Output 3bf68be0c7dec4c5f548a7c8b9784ffd80c3a56eb35983c0cf7ce2e674197286:15

value
42820729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5873d4a3cd8dd938f1cff994c331c93c0c831361 OP_EQUAL
address
MFxrTN5EEFa5c5hbaX6ZzasMPM2Gu3BFr3
transaction
3bf68be0c7dec4c5f548a7c8b9784ffd80c3a56eb35983c0cf7ce2e674197286
spent
true